Why You Need to See the Mechanism to Fix It

Folding mechanisms on kids scooters aren't one-size-fits-all. A push-button on a Razor looks nothing like the twist-collar on a Globber or the quick-release lever on a Micro. If you try to force a collar when you have a spring pin, you'll bend something.

Visual diagnosis matters because every lock type fails with the same symptom. The scooter won't fold. The button won't press.

The latch feels like it's stuck. But the cause varies completely.

Take the hidden spring pin. That's the small metal rod that pulls back when the button is pressed. Sand and pebbles from sidewalk rides lodge inside the latch housing.

They block the pin from retracting. A rusted collar lock, by contrast, needs the ring to rotate freely around the stem.

In our research, forcing a jammed mechanism is the number one way parents crack plastic housings or strip the hex socket on the pivot bolt. A closer look saves your wallet and your patience.

Before you grab tools, set the scooter on a flat surface. Inspect both sides of the hinge with good light. Look for two things: visible debris and the lock type.

The Three Folding Lock Designs at a Glance (Push-Button, Twist-Collar, Quick-Release)

folding lock design comparison

Image source: Bing (Web (fair-use with source credit))

Nearly every kids scooter on the market uses one of three lock designs. Each looks different, feels different, and fails in its own way. Here's a quick visual reference before we get into repairs.

Design What It Looks Like Most Common Stuck Cause
Push-button A spring-loaded button on the folding joint Dirt blocking the pin or button won't depress
Twist-collar A ring that rotates around the stem Corrosion or grit inside the collar thread
Quick-release A lever that flips open like a skewer clamp Lever won't move or hinge sits crooked

The push-button is the most common on budget and mid-range scooters. It sits near the joint where the handlebar stem meets the deck. You press it, the spring pin retracts, and the scooter folds.

When it jams, the button usually won't travel more than a millimeter.

The twist-collar design appears on European-style scooters like Globber and Micro. You rotate the collar to unlock, then bend the handlebar forward. This design sticks when sand or dried grime builds up inside the collar's threading.

Quick-release levers are the least common on kids' models but show up on higher-end scooters. A metal latch clamps down over the hinge. If it's loose or jammed, the scooter either won't fold or wobbles badly when locked.

If you're not sure which one you have, take a photo with your phone and zoom in. That helps you see the locking lug and spring without taking anything apart. Look at the photos above and compare them to the joint on your driveway.

Diagnose the Stuck Point: What Each Visual Clue Means

Before you touch anything, look. The fix depends on the exact symptom and where it appears. Here's what each visual clue tells you about the jam.

  • Button won't move or only presses halfway: The spring pin is likely blocked by sand, rust, or a broken spring. You'll often see a thin line of dirt around the button.
  • Collar won't rotate past a certain point: Grit inside the collar thread or a bent locking sleeve. Look for tiny scratch marks on the metal from debris.
  • Lever flips but hinge won't open: The clamping bolt may be too tight, or the hinge knuckles are misaligned. Check if the gap between the two hinge halves is uneven.
  • Folding joint moves a little, then stops: A foreign object like a pebble or twig is wedged between the hinge halves. You'll see a small gap where the metal doesn't meet flush.
  • Scooter wobbles when unfolded: The lock isn't engaging fully. The visual clue is a latch that sits at an angle instead of flat.

If you see rust, that's usually from moisture or salty coastal air. It forms a red-brown crust around the spring or collar. Manufacturer specs indicate that a light surface rust can be cleaned, but deep pitting means the part needs replacement.

Here's the decision tree in simple terms: If the button is surrounded by grit, clean it. If the collar has rust streaks, lubricate after loosening. If the hinge gap is uneven, don't force it.

Forcing a misaligned hinge bends the pin and turns a 10-minute fix into a $30 replacement.

Fix It by Sight: Mechanism-by-Mechanism Steps

stuck spring pin repair

Image source: Bing (Web (fair-use with source credit))

Once you've identified the lock design, the repair is straightforward. All you need is a flashlight, a small tool, and the right lubricant. Here's how to fix each stuck mechanism by sight.

Push-button jams

  1. Clean the visible button and surrounding edge with a dry toothbrush.
  2. Spray silicone lubricant into the gap around the button, then press it 10 times.
  3. If the button still won't move, use needle-nose pliers to gently pull the spring pin (visible through the gap).
  4. Remove the pin, clean the hole, check the spring, and reinsert.

Twist-collar jams

  1. Wipe down the collar and the stem beneath it.
  2. Spray penetrating oil (like WD-40) into the seam, let it sit for 5 minutes.
  3. Rotate the collar back and forth gently to work the oil in.
  4. Once it turns, wipe off excess oil and apply a dry PTFE lubricant.

Quick-release lever jams

  1. Check the lever bolt for slight looseness. Tighten it a half-turn if it spins freely.
  2. If the hinge is crooked, loosen the bolt fully. Align the hinge knuckles, then re-tighten.
  3. Tap the latch with a rubber mallet if it's stuck from impact damage.

Manufacturer instructions for most kids scooters recommend re-lubricating the folding joint every few months. A dry PTFE spray is best because it doesn't attract sand like wet oil does. After the fix, fold and unfold the scooter five times to confirm the lock clicks home.

If you don't have silicone spray, a few drops of bike chain oil on a cotton swab work in a pinch.

The Visual Mistakes That Make Things Worse (and How to Spot Them)

Some jammed mechanisms look like a simple yank will fix them. It won't. Too many parents grab pliers and yank the first moving piece they see.

That's how a fixable latch becomes a broken frame. Here are the visual mistakes that cause the worst damage.

  • Soaking the joint in WD-40 and walking away: Wet oil creeps into the latch, then attracts sand on the next ride. Spot it by oily residue running down the stem. Use a dry lubricant instead.
  • Prying the hinge with a flathead screwdriver: This leaves wedge-shaped gouges on the metal. The visual clue is tiny burrs near the seam. It also bends the hinge out of alignment.
  • Hammering the button or collar: Impact can break the internal spring seat. You'll notice the button feels mushy or sits deeper after the hit. That's a replacement part, not a fix.
  • Skipping the bolt check: A loose hinge bolt often causes the lock to bind because the two halves move out of true. The visual cue is uneven gap between the hinge arms. Tighten before you force.

If you see a crack in the plastic housing, stop. If the metal around the hinge is bent, stop. And if the scooter collapses when you unfold it, stop immediately.

These are safety risks, not repair jobs. Per CPSC guidance, a folding lock that fails during use can cause serious falls.

Replacement pins, springs, and collars are available from the manufacturer or authorized parts dealers. Compare the bent part to a parts diagram online before ordering. That way you're seeing exactly which piece needs to go.

When the Visuals Say Stop: Safety Thresholds and Permanent Damage

Not every stuck mechanism is fixable with lubricant and patience. Some visual clues are hard stop signs. If you see them, repair efforts end and replacement begins.

A cracked plastic housing around the latch is one. That plastic holds the spring pin in place. Once it cracks, the pin drifts and the lock won't hold.

Another is a bent metal hinge arm. If the hinge halves don't meet flush, the scooter collapses mid-ride.

A missing or snapped spring pin is an instant stop sign. Without the pin, there is no lock. You can't rig a replacement with a nail or a screw.

Manufacturer specs show that non-standard pins fail at the worst times.

A collar that spins freely without clicking means the internal threads are worn smooth. That part needs replacement. Per ASTM F2264 testing standards, a folding lock that fails to engage securely is a recall-level defect.

If you see any of these, take a clear photo. Compare it to the parts diagram on the manufacturer's website. If the replacement part costs more than half of a new scooter, it's time to replace the whole thing.

A collapsed handlebar at speed causes serious injury. The CPSC hazard database confirms folding-latch failures as a known injury category for kids' scooters.

Frequently Asked Questions

Why is my scooter folding button stuck?

The most common reason is debris. Sand, pebbles, or dried dirt get trapped behind the button. They block the spring pin from retracting.

Cleaning with a dry toothbrush and silicone spray usually fixes it within minutes.

Can I use WD-40 on a kids scooter?

Yes, but only as a first step to break up rust. WD-40 is a penetrating oil, not a long-term lubricant. After you free the mechanism, wipe it off completely.

Apply a dry PTFE spray afterward. Wet oil attracts sand and makes future jams worse.

How do I know if the folding mechanism is broken for good?

Look for three things. A visible crack in the metal or plastic. A locking pin that won't seat no matter how you press it.

And hinge wobble when the latch is engaged. Any of these means the part needs replacement. It is not safe to ride.

My scooter clicks but still wobbles. What's wrong?

The lock is engaging partially but not fully. This usually means the hinge is misaligned or the locking pin is worn. Loosen the hinge bolt slightly.

Realign the two hinge halves so they meet flush. Then tighten the bolt back up. If it still wobbles, replace the pin.

Is it safe to ride a scooter with a sticky folding latch?

No. A partially engaged lock can slip while riding. This causes the handlebars to collapse forward unexpectedly.

Per ASTM safety standards, the latch must lock firmly and audibly. Fix it first, then ride.
